From the Foster:

Newman is one of the reasons I love the Fighter Fund at Secondhand Hounds!  Newman came into rescue severely neglected and malnourished.  He barely looked like a dog under his matted skin and bones.  But despite his difficult start, the light in Newman’s eyes couldn’t be diminished.  He’s fought and come back and while Newman does have some medical consequences that he’ll carry for the rest of his life, he’s a loving, vibrant side-kick with a joie-de-vivre that deserves all the love and attention of a forever home.
A few details about Newman:
Fully house trained on a schedule - he does not signal
Crate trained, but doesn't need one - he is not destructive if left out
Temperament - Newman's kind of a neurotic little dude and when he gets excited, he likes to talk it through :-)  Once he settles, then he quiets, but shared walls and small children aren't recommended
Financially stable home that can provide for his unpredictable medical expenses (auto-immune and bone density issues are known)
Loves other dogs, but could do well as an only dog as well.  
Plenty of energy for walks and playing, but also loves to cuddle on the couch and stare lovingly into your eyes.  He truly just wants to be loved.
 
Its recommended that you allow for multiple meets with Newman.  You see, Newman's afraid of new people.  Once you get to know him, you'll totally forget about it, but it takes a little time for him to warm up to new people and in the mean time, he'll hide behind someone he trusts or bark at you.  But once you gain his trust, he'll be like your shadow :-)
